而不是作为依赖项,将放在root
sonar-maven-plugin的
<build>部分中
pom.xml,如下所示:
<build> <plugins> <plugin> <groupId>org.sonarsource.scanner.maven</groupId> <artifactId>sonar-maven-plugin</artifactId> <version>3.0.1</version> </plugin> </plugins></build>
并且由于它是一个多模块项目,因此您应该首先从根项目执行安装,然后
sonar:sonar作为专用步骤运行目标,如下所示:
mvn clean installmvn sonar:sonar
要配置声纳服务器URL,请在或中指定一个项目属性,
sonar.host.url如下所示:
settings.xml``pom.xml
<properties> <!-- Optional URL to server. Default value is http://localhost:9000 --> <sonar.host.url>http://myserver:9000</sonar.host.url></properties>



